Responsibilities
- Design and implement quantum algorithms for optimization and simulation problems
- Develop hybrid classical-quantum computing frameworks for enterprise applications
- Lead quantum-resistant cryptographic protocol development
- Architect fault-tolerant quantum systems with error correction techniques
- Collaborate with hardware teams on quantum processor integration
- Drive quantum computing standards for industry adoption
- Mentor junior researchers in quantum computing methodologies
Qualifications
- PhD in Quantum Computing, Physics, or Computer Science (or equivalent experience)
- 5+ years in quantum algorithm development or quantum system design
- Expertise in quantum programming languages (Q#, Qiskit, Cirq)
- Published research in quantum computing or quantum information theory
- Proficiency in machine learning for quantum error correction
- Experience with quantum hardware platforms (IBM Quantum, Rigetti, etc.)
- Strong background in cryptography and cybersecurity
